Safety Specialist II
The Safety Specialist II ensures the safety of Aqua Texas and the workplace in accordance with general safety best practices and Essential Utilities safety practices. This position will administer the safety program throughout the Aqua TX footprint. Can work out of Austin, Houston or Ft. Worth.
In addition to administering the safety program, the Safety Specialist II will have capital budgets in each state for continuous safety improvement capital projects. The Safety Specialist II is the leader of safety teams at the state level and will also participate with corporate safety programs. This position will include both office work and field work observing work practices.
Responsibilities and Duties:
- Manages, develops, implements and enforces Aqua's safety program in compliance with local, state, and Federal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) rules and regulations.
- Measures the Safety Program's effectiveness through use of analytics/measures and indicators/etc. Takes an active role in identifying and correcting any shortcomings.
- Works closely with both local and corporate stakeholders to develop, implement, and update effective policies and procedures for all OSHA programs to ensure compliance with regulations and guidelines.
- Conducts hands on training in subject matter as needed and regularly is available to guide, coach and assist others with understanding safety rules and expectations.
- Investigates all injuries and incidents in assigned region and interfaces with state management, HR and national safety director to ensure root cause and corrective actions are identified and implemented as required.
- On a continuous basis, interprets technical and regulatory information to provide guidance both in plants and in the field. Regularly observes and problem solves operational and technical procedures, as tasked by the national safety manager, may take the lead to communicate and share solutions nationally.
- Champions inspections, ride-a-longs, and audits to ensure safety presence in all operations. Regularly engages in troubleshooting concerns in the field and stop checks to ensure safety compliance.
- Serves as a subject matter expert (SME) to explain Aqua policies and procedures and safety/risk management concepts and practices to the general regulators, consultants, and Aqua staff. As an SME safety specialist may write, develop, or revise polices, procedures or working sops for entire company or multiple regions under the direction of national safety.
- Interfaces with both corporate and local management to formulate corrective actions to safety related issues and ensure full implementation of all corporate initiatives.
- Delivers, or fosters implements safety training for all levels of employees. Ensures training in a given region meets corporate expectations. Tracks training completion and maintains metrics for corporate and state reporting
- Serves as SDS, chemical exposure and spill prevention coordinator in given region and monitors all current information on regulations and requirements related to hazardous materials and agents.
- Investigates and evaluates new safety equipment for appropriateness. Provides input to local managers in preparing budget in regard to safety equipment purchases and training programs.
- Administers state or regional programs for procurement of safety gear, PPE, tools or consultants, to support safety goals. Follows established protocols and company policies of other departments such as procurement, IT and operations when obtaining services.
- Responds and provides assistance in emergency situations. May require work on alternate shifts or after hours.
- Maintains utmost confidentiality in dealing with employee records and business information. Secures records and interfaces with HR and Legal departments to ensure business interests are protected.
- Attends conferences, meeting, and workshops to keep up-to-date on new safety methods and procedures to applicable codes and regulations or to maintain required level of certification.
- Performs other duties as assigned.
Required Experience:
- Candidate should have a bachelor's degree in safety management, safety engineering, industrial hygiene, occupational environment health and safety, or a related field.
- Minimum of 3 5 years of experience and knowledge of environmental and occupational health and safety, along with an establish track record of success may be considered as a substitute for the educational requirements.
- Must possess valid driver's license and satisfactory driving record. Must be able to analyze situations quickly and objectively and determine proper course of action.
- Safety certifications such as CSP, CHMM or successful completion of OSHA 501 ( train-the-trainer) highly desired.
- Candidate must be competent in oral and written communications.
- The candidate must have demonstrated computer skills, including a proficiency in using common word processing software, spreadsheet software, database applications, project and presentation software, email, contact management and scheduling software.
- Candidate should demonstrate a working knowledge of safety rules and regulations at all levels of government, including federal, state and local. The candidate should also show an ability, through demonstrated experience, to accomplish the following: conduct safety audits and field inspections to ensure compliance with occupational and environmental health and safety requirements; develop, implement and maintain employee training programs; establish and maintain complete safety and training records; and develop, update and manage workplace safety programs, procedures and policies.
- Travel: This position requires frequent travel to Company locations and regular field inspections. Overnight travel of up to 50%.
- Physical requirements: This position requires ability to periodically work outside in potentially inclement weather including hot and cold temperatures, wind or rain. May require climbing, bending, wearing of PPE or lifting of equipment up to 50 lbs.
